Myth: Dental Surgery Is Always Uncomfortable



You might assume that dental surgery constantly entails discomfort, however that's just not real. In contrast to common belief, oral surgery treatments aren't always excruciating experiences. Thanks to developments in anesthesia and sedation techniques, dental doctors are able to guarantee that people are comfortable and pain-free during the whole procedure.

Prior to the surgical procedure starts, you'll be given anesthesia, which numbs the area being treated and avoids you from really feeling any kind of discomfort. Additionally, if you experience any type of anxiety or worry, your oral cosmetic surgeon can carry out sedation to help you loosen up and really feel even more comfortable.

Whether you're getting a tooth removal, oral implant, or jaw surgery, rest assured that oral surgery can be a pain-free and comfy experience.

Misconception: Oral Surgery Is Just for Emergencies



Contrary to common belief, dental surgery isn't limited to emergency situation situations.

While it's true that oral surgery can be essential in cases of serious injury or sudden discomfort, it's additionally typically made use of for planned procedures that enhance the total health and function of your mouth.

For example, if you have actually misaligned jaws or teeth that don't fit properly, oral surgery can remedy these problems and stop future problems.

Additionally, dental surgery can be done to eliminate impacted wisdom teeth, deal with gum tissue illness, or location oral implants.

By addressing these issues prior to they end up being emergencies, dental surgery can help maintain your oral health and avoid more significant issues down the line.

Misconception: Recovery From Dental Surgery Takes a Very Long Time



If you have actually undertaken oral surgery, you might be surprised to find out that the myth concerning healing taking a long time isn't always true. While it's true that some dental surgeries might call for a longer recovery period, such as intricate treatments like jaw adjustment or several removals, numerous regular dental surgeries have a reasonably fast recovery time.

For instance, procedures like wisdom tooth removal or oral implant positioning typically have a shorter recovery time, usually varying from a couple of days to a number of weeks. Elements such as your general health, the complexity of the surgical treatment, and how well you comply with post-operative guidelines can also influence the length of your healing.

It is essential to speak with your oral surgeon to obtain a precise price quote of your details recovery time.

Misconception: Oral Surgery Is Not Needed completely Oral Health



Dental surgery plays an important duty in preserving excellent dental health and wellness. As opposed to the prominent misconception, it isn't simply an aesthetic treatment or an unneeded high-end. Below's why oral surgery is essential for your oral health and wellness:

- Removal of impacted wisdom teeth: Eliminating affected knowledge teeth avoids congestion, infection, and possible damages to nearby teeth.

- Treatment of dental infections: Oral surgery can help treat extreme periodontal infections, abscesses, and other dental infections that can result in severe wellness difficulties if left unattended.

- Rehabilitative jaw surgery: Jaw misalignment can trigger difficulty in eating, speech problems, and can also lead to temporomandibular joint (TMJ) disorder. Dental surgery can remedy these concerns.

- Dental implants: Dental surgery is required for putting oral implants, which are the best remedy for replacing missing teeth.

- Therapy of dental cancer cells: Oral surgery is usually required for the removal of cancerous lumps and the repair of tissues influenced by dental cancer.
